Merge branch 'perf-urgent-for-linus' of git://git.kernel.org/pub/scm/linux/kernel/git/tip/tip
Pull more perf updates from Ingo Molnar:
"The only kernel change is comment typo fixes.
The rest is mostly tooling fixes, but also new vendor event additions
and updates, a bigger libperf/libtraceevent library and a header files
reorganization that came in a bit late"
